Riven

Home
Browse
Summary
Settings
61804
64275

Russell Peters vs. the World

Season 1

Episodes

1032436
Episode 1
Oct 8, 2013
1032437
Episode 2
Oct 8, 2013
1032438
Episode 3
Oct 8, 2013
1032439
Episode 4
Oct 8, 2013